Sindhu Manivasagam is a scholar working on Immunology, Dermatology and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Sindhu Manivasagam has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 459 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Immunology, 4 papers in Dermatology and 3 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Sindhu Manivasagam’s work include Dermatology and Skin Diseases (3 papers),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ers) and Cytokine Signaling Pathways and Interactions (2 papers). Sindhu Manivasagam is often cited by papers focused on Dermatology and Skin Diseases (3 papers),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ers) and Cytokine Signaling Pathways and Interactions (2 papers). Sindhu Manivasagam collaborates with scholars based in United States. Sindhu Manivasagam's co-authors include Shadmehr Demehri, Robyn S. Klein, Raphael Kopan, Ahu Turkoz, Laura J. Yockey, Mustafa Turkoz, Sara Moradi Tuchayi, Hamid Salimi, Charise Garber and Kristen E. Funk and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Investigation, The Journal of Immunology and Annual Review of Immunology.
